sql的语言是什么数据库

worktile 其他 1

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    SQL的全称是Structured Query Language,即结构化查询语言。它是一种用于管理和操作关系型数据库的标准化语言。不同的数据库管理系统都支持SQL语言,例如Oracle、MySQL、Microsoft SQL Server等。

    SQL语言具有以下特点:

    1. 数据定义语言(DDL):SQL语言可以用于创建、修改和删除数据库、表、视图、索引等数据库对象。通过DDL语句,可以定义数据库的结构和约束。

    2. 数据操作语言(DML):SQL语言可以用于插入、更新和删除数据库中的数据。通过DML语句,可以对数据库中的数据进行增删改操作。

    3. 数据查询语言(DQL):SQL语言可以用于查询数据库中的数据。通过DQL语句,可以根据条件从数据库中检索所需的数据。

    4. 数据控制语言(DCL):SQL语言可以用于控制数据库的访问权限和事务管理。通过DCL语句,可以授权用户对数据库对象的访问权限,以及管理事务的提交和回滚。

    5. 数据管理语言(DML):SQL语言还可以用于管理数据库中的数据,例如对数据进行备份和恢复、数据导入导出等操作。

    总结起来,SQL语言是一种标准化的数据库操作语言,用于管理和操作关系型数据库。它提供了丰富的语法和功能,可以实现对数据库对象的定义、数据的增删改查以及权限和事务的管理。无论是在企业应用还是个人项目中,SQL语言都是必不可少的工具。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    SQL(Structured Query Language)是一种用于管理关系型数据库的编程语言。它是一种标准化的语言,可以用于创建、修改和管理数据库中的表、索引、视图等对象,以及进行数据的查询、插入、更新和删除操作。

    SQL语言是关系型数据库的核心,几乎所有的关系型数据库系统都支持SQL语言。常见的关系型数据库系统包括Oracle、MySQL、SQL Server、PostgreSQL等。

    SQL语言具有以下特点:

    1. 声明式语言:SQL语言是一种声明式语言,用户只需描述需要进行的操作,而不需要指定如何实现。数据库系统会根据SQL语句的描述来执行相应的操作。

    2. 数据操作语言(DML):SQL语言提供了一组操作数据的命令,包括查询(SELECT)、插入(INSERT)、更新(UPDATE)和删除(DELETE)。通过这些命令,用户可以对数据库中的数据进行增、删、改、查操作。

    3. 数据定义语言(DDL):SQL语言还提供了一组命令,用于定义数据库的结构,包括创建表(CREATE TABLE)、修改表(ALTER TABLE)和删除表(DROP TABLE)等。通过这些命令,用户可以创建、修改和删除数据库中的表、索引、视图等对象。

    4. 数据控制语言(DCL):SQL语言还提供了一组命令,用于对数据库的安全性进行控制,包括授予用户权限(GRANT)和撤销用户权限(REVOKE)等。

    总之,SQL语言是一种用于管理关系型数据库的标准化语言,通过SQL语言,用户可以对数据库进行数据操作和结构定义,实现对数据库的有效管理和查询。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    SQL(Structured Query Language)是一种用于管理关系型数据库的语言。它是一种标准化的语言,可以用于查询、操作和管理数据库中的数据。

    SQL语言主要包括以下几个方面的内容:数据定义语言(DDL)、数据操作语言(DML)、数据查询语言(DQL)、数据控制语言(DCL)和事务控制语言(TCL)。

    1. 数据定义语言(DDL):DDL用于定义数据库的结构和组织方式,包括创建、修改和删除数据库对象(表、视图、索引等)。常用的DDL语句有CREATE、ALTER和DROP等。

    2. 数据操作语言(DML):DML用于对数据库中的数据进行操作,包括插入、更新和删除数据。常用的DML语句有INSERT、UPDATE和DELETE等。

    3. 数据查询语言(DQL):DQL用于查询数据库中的数据,可以从一个或多个表中检索数据。常用的DQL语句有SELECT等。

    4. 数据控制语言(DCL):DCL用于控制数据库用户的访问权限和安全性,包括授权和回收权限等。常用的DCL语句有GRANT和REVOKE等。

    5. 事务控制语言(TCL):TCL用于控制数据库中的事务处理,包括提交事务和回滚事务等。常用的TCL语句有COMMIT和ROLLBACK等。

    操作流程如下:

    1. 创建数据库:使用DDL语句CREATE DATABASE来创建一个新的数据库。

    2. 创建表:使用DDL语句CREATE TABLE来创建一个新的表,定义表的列名、数据类型、约束等。

    3. 插入数据:使用DML语句INSERT INTO来向表中插入数据。

    4. 更新数据:使用DML语句UPDATE来修改表中的数据。

    5. 删除数据:使用DML语句DELETE FROM来删除表中的数据。

    6. 查询数据:使用DQL语句SELECT来从表中检索数据。

    7. 修改表结构:使用DDL语句ALTER TABLE来修改表的结构,如添加、删除、修改列等。

    8. 删除表:使用DDL语句DROP TABLE来删除表。

    9. 授权和回收权限:使用DCL语句GRANT和REVOKE来授予和回收用户对数据库对象的访问权限。

    10. 提交事务和回滚事务:使用TCL语句COMMIT和ROLLBACK来提交和回滚事务。

    通过以上的方法和操作流程,可以使用SQL语言来管理关系型数据库,实现对数据的增删改查等操作。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部